#ifndef ICE_SSL_RSA_KEY_PAIR_H
#define ICE_SSL_RSA_KEY_PAIR_H
#include <IceUtil/Shared.h>
#include <Ice/BuiltinSequences.h>
#include <IceSSL/RSAKeyPairF.h>
#include <IceSSL/RSACertificateGenF.h>
#include <IceSSL/RSAPrivateKeyF.h>
#include <IceSSL/RSAPublicKeyF.h>
#include <openssl/ssl.h>
#ifdef _WIN32
# ifdef ICE_SSL_API_EXPORTS
# define ICE_SSL_API __declspec(dllexport)
# else
# define ICE_SSL_API __declspec(dllimport)
# endif
#else
# define ICE_SSL_API /**/
#endif
namespace IceSSL
{
class ICE_SSL_API RSAKeyPair : public IceUtil::Shared
{
public:
// Construction from Base64 encodings.
RSAKeyPair(const std::string&, const std::string&);
// Construction from binary DER encoding ByteSeq's.
RSAKeyPair(const Ice::ByteSeq&, const Ice::ByteSeq&);
virtual ~RSAKeyPair();
// Conversions to Base64 encodings.
void keyToBase64(std::string&);
void certToBase64(std::string&);
// Conversions to binary DER encodings.
void keyToByteSeq(Ice::ByteSeq&);
void certToByteSeq(Ice::ByteSeq&);
// Get the internal key structures as per the OpenSSL implementation.
RSA* getRSAPrivateKey() const;
X509* getX509PublicKey() const;
private:
RSAKeyPair(const RSAPrivateKeyPtr&, const RSAPublicKeyPtr&);
friend class RSACertificateGen;
RSAPrivateKeyPtr _privateKey;
RSAPublicKeyPtr _publicKey;
};
}
#endif
